Exercise capacity predictors in hypertrophic obstructive cardiomyopathy patients assessed by multi-modality imaging

2010 
Introduction In HCM, with progression of disease, there is often a reduction in exercise capacity, likely due to diastolic dysfunction, mitral regurgitation (MR) and dynamic left ventricular outflow tract obstruction (LVOTO). However, there is considerable variation in exercise capacity despite similar diastolic dysfunction, LVOTO and MR. Aortic stiffness could be a possible contributor in HCM pathophysiology. Pulse wave velocity (PWV), measured by cardiac magnetic resonance (CMR), is a marker of aortic stiffness and is abnormal in HCM vs. controls.
